1.Study on quality standard and characteristic chromatogram for Hirtula Roses
Chengzhong ZHANG ; Chengjian ZHENG ; Xuhui HE ; Hongrui WANG ; Baokang HUANG ; Qitao BU
Journal of Pharmaceutical Practice and Service 2022;40(5):464-468
Objective To establish the quality standards of Hirtula Roses for the quality control of production, supervision, circulation and application. Methods The moisture content, total ash, ethanol extract content and characteristic chromatogram of Rosa roxburghii Tratt. were determined according to the related determination method in Ⅳ-Part of Chinese Pharmacopeia 2020. Results There should be 6 characteristic peaks in the characteristic chromatogram of Rosa roxburghii Tratt., which should correspond to the retention time of 5 characteristic peaks in the reference chromatogram of the standard herbs, and another peak should correspond to the retention time of the reference chromatogram of isoquercitrin. The moisture content of Rosa roxburghii Tratt. should be less than 14.0%; the total ash content should be less than 5.0%; the ethanol extract content should be more than 20.0%. Conclusion According to the experimental results, the quality standard of Rosa roxburghii Tratt. is conformed to the national requirements of quality standards for traditional Chinese medicine, which could provide a reference for the quality control of Hirtula Roses.
2.Immune effects of Clostridium difficile toxoid B vaccine formulated with different mucosal adjuvants through microneedle immunization
Siwu FU ; Xiangping DING ; Lu SU ; Xiaolang HUANG ; Qinyan CHEN ; Jingrong HE ; Wenxiu DAI ; Henan CAI ; Chengjian WANG
Chinese Journal of Microbiology and Immunology 2022;42(12):949-954
Objective:To investigate the immune effects of Clostridium difficile toxoid B (CdtB) vaccine formulated with different mucosal adjuvants through microneedle immunization, and to provide ideas for the prevention and treatment of Clostridium difficile infection. Methods:CdtB vaccine was prepared with purified Clostridium difficile toxin B(TcdB) after formaldehyde detoxification. Female BALB/c mice were immunized with different doses of vaccine alone or in combination with mucosal adjuvants. The titers of specific serum IgG and fecal IgA were detected at 0 d, 7 d, 14 d, 28 d and 42 d after immunization. The protective effects of CdtB vaccine were evaluated by cell neutralization assay and Clostridium difficile challenge infection. Results:(1) With the increase of immune dose, the mice immunized with CdtB vaccine alone by microneedle not only produced better serum specific IgG, but also had higher level of IgA in feces. (2) When the mice were immunized with CdtB vaccine containing LT or CTB adjuvant by microneedle, the trend of serum specific IgG titer in each group increased with the increase of immune dose, especially in the group containing LT adjuvant. There were significant differences in the trend of specific IgA titer in feces between the adjuvant groups and the group without adjuvant, but the adjuvant effect was not obvious. (3) No significant difference in serum IgG titer was observed between the mice immunized with 10 μg CdtB by microneedle or intraperitoneal injection, but microneedle immunization significantly increased fecal IgA level. (4) The neutralization titers of specific antibodies in mouse serum after immunization and the test results of challenge protection in mice confirmed that the use of CdtB vaccine had certain protective effects.Conclusions:CdtB vaccine had better immune effects in mice through microneedle immunization, but the adjuvant effects of LT and CTB were not significant.
3.Effects of MCCC2 knockdown on proliferation, migration and apoptosis of DU145 prostate cancer cells
Xue CHEN ; Zehao HUANG ; Chengjian ZHENG
Journal of Pharmaceutical Practice 2021;39(3):215-220
Objective To investigate the change of biological characteristics after stable knockdown of the coding gene of 3-methylcrotonyl-coenzyme A carboxylase β subunit (MCCC2) expression in DU145 by lentivirus shRNA. Methods Three groups were included in this study. shNC was the control group in which MCCC2 was negatively knocked down in DU145. shMCCC2 was the experimental group in which MCCC2 was knocked down. DU145 was the blank group without any treatment. The expression of MCCC2 was assessed by Western blot and qPCR. The proliferation of DU145 cells was detected by CCK8 assay. The migration ability of DU145 was detected by transwell. The apoptosis of DU145 cells was detected by flow cytometry. Results The expression level of MCCC2 in shMCCC2 group was significantly lower than that in shNC group (0.22 ± 0.02 vs 0.61 ± 0.06, P < 0.001). The proliferation (2.24 ± 0.04 vs 3.13 ± 0.15) and migration (23.96 ± 1.85 vs 49.73 ± 0.63) of DU145 cells in shMCCC2 group was significantly lower than that in shNC group, whereas the apoptosis (12.64 ± 0.30 vs 3.68 ± 0.02) of DU145 cells in shMCCC2 was significantly higher than that in shNC group. Conclusion MCCC2 knockdown significantly inhibited the proliferation and migration, and induced apoptosis of DU145 cells, which indicated that the down-regulation of MCCC2 is correlated with the change of tumor biological characteristics of DU145 cell line and can be a potential target for the treatment of prostate cancer.

5.Analysis of 2-level logistic model on influencing factors of suspected occupational diseases
Lei ZHANG ; Chunping HUANG ; Yan PENG ; Chengjian CAO
Chinese Journal of Industrial Hygiene and Occupational Diseases 2020;38(6):424-426
Objective:To investigate the detection of suspected occupational diseases in the occupational health examination population in Hangzhou, and to establish a two-level logistic model of influencing factors.Methods:In October 2018, the information of physical examinees was collected through the 2015-2017 occupational health examination and reexamination database of Hangzhou Hospital for the Prevention and Treatment of Occupational Disease. MlwiN 2.02 software was used to establish a 2-level logistic model of suspected occupational diseases, with the occupational hazard factors as the level 2 unit and the employees as the level 1 unit. χ 2 test was used to compare the detection rates of suspected occupational diseases with different characteristics. The trend of detection rates of suspected occupational diseases with age and working age were tested by Cochran-Armitage trend test. Results:The morbidity rate of suspected occupational diseases in 2965 workers was 59.6% (1767/2965) , and the rates caused by different occupational hazardous factors were significantly difference (χ 2=1615.27, P<0.01) , that caused by noises was the highest (98.0%, 1206/1231) , and the next was the dust (87.5%, 70/80) . The rate in male was 61.5% (1532/2492) , and that in female was 49.7% (235/473) , they were significantly difference (χ 2=22.96, P<0.01) . The rates of suspected occupational diseases increased with the ages ( Z=8.77, P<0.01) and working years ( Z=3.62, P<0.01) . The multivariate analysis by 2-level logistic model indicated that gender, age and working year were all no significant, instead the level 2 unit random effect was significant (χ 2=4.77, P<0.05) . Conclusion:Suspected occupational diseases will occur in clusters in occupational hazardous factors. The influence of occupational hazardous factors on suspected occupational diseases was more than that of personal characteristics.

7.Effect of RBP4 on neurocognitive function in diabetic nephropathy with silent cerebral infarction
Danyan CHEN ; Xiaolong HUANG ; Song LU ; Huacong DENG ; Hua GAN ; Xiaogang DU ; Chengjian WANG ; Rongxi HUANG ; Binghan ZHANG
Chongqing Medicine 2018;47(4):473-476
Objective To observe the impairment effect of retinol binding protein 4(RBP4) on neurocognitive function in diabetic nephropathy(DN) patients with silent cerebral infarction(SCI) and to explore its mechanism.Methods Sixty patients with newly diagnosed DN and 30 healthy volunteers were selected as the study subjects and the DN cases were divided into the complicating SCI group(SCI,n=30) and non-complicating SCI group(NSCI,n=30) according to the imaging results.The degrees of neurological function deficit and Montreal cognitive assessment(MoCA) were evaluated.Serum RBP4 level was determined by ELISA and expressions of Lp-PLA2 and C-X-C chemokine receptor type 4(CXCR4) were determined by Western blot.Results Compared with the NSCI group,the neurocognitive function in the SCI group was subsided,the expression levels of RBP4,Lp-PLA2 and CXCR4 were increased(P<0.05).The RBP4 level was positively correlated with the neurocognitive function impairment in SCI patients,moreover,there existed a regression correlation between them.Conclusion Serum RBP4 may serve as the predictive factor of DN complicating SCI and is positively correlated with neurocognitive dysfunction.Lp-PLA2/CXCR4 pathway activation may be one of its pathogenesis.
8.Interactions between ALDH2 rs671 polymorphism and lifestyle behaviors on coronary artery disease risk in a Chinese Han population with dyslipidemia: A guide to targeted heart health management.
Liu HUANG ; Xiao CAI ; Fuzhi LIAN ; Long ZHANG ; Yuling KONG ; Chengjian CAO ; Haiyan MA ; Yuxian SHAO ; Yinyin WU ; Baodan ZHANG ; Liangwen XU ; Lei YANG
Environmental Health and Preventive Medicine 2018;23(1):29-29
BACKGROUND:
Both aldehyde dehydrogenase 2 (ALDH2) rs671 polymorphism and lifestyle behaviors are involved in coronary artery disease (CAD), while the interaction between them is currently unknown.
METHODS:
A nested case-control study was conducted in 161 patients with CAD and 495 controls in dyslipidemia population in Yinzhou District, Ningbo, Zhejiang Province, China, in August 2013. Anthropometric data and blood samples were collected, demographic characteristics and lifestyle behaviors information were obtained by a face-to-face interview, dietary intake was assessed by a food frequency questionnaire, and genomic DNA was genotyped.
RESULTS:
Carriers with increasing number of A alleles had an elevated CAD risk compared with G allele carriers (adjusted OR = 1.483, 95% CI = 1.114-1.974). Carriers of rs671 A/G and A/A genotypes had a higher CAD risk than carriers of G/G genotype (adjusted OR = 1.492, 95% CI = 1.036-2.148). Similarly, individuals with rs671 A/A genotype had a higher CAD risk than individuals with A/G and G/G genotypes (adjusted OR = 2.161, 95% CI = 1.139-4.101). We found a borderline additive interaction between regular fried food intake and A/A and A/G genotypes, and a significantly additive interaction between sedentary/light physical activity and A/A and A/G genotypes.
CONCLUSIONS
Individuals with A/A or A/G genotypes of rs671 have a higher CAD risk, if they lack physical activity and take fried food regularly, than individuals with G/G genotypes. These findings can help to provide a guide to targeted heart health management.

9.Effect of saxagliptin on nonalcoholic fatty liver in patients with diabetes mellitus
Chengjian WANG ; Rongxi HUANG ; Yingsong JIANG ; Keping YU
Chongqing Medicine 2017;46(11):1490-1491,1494
Objective To observe the effect and efficacy of DPP-4 inhibitor saxagliptin on nonalcoholic fatty liver disease (NAFLD) in patients with type 2 diabetes mellitus.Methods Forty patients with newly diagnosed with type 2 diabetes complicated with NAFLD were divided into two groups:the saxagliptin group and the metformin group.On the basis of dietary and exercise therapies,the saxagliptin group received 0.005 g of saxagliptin daily and the metformin treatment group received 0.85-1.70 g of metformin daily.The levels of glycosylated hemoglobin(HbA1 c),triglyceride (TG),blood pressure (BP),alanine aminotransferase (ALT),liver CT and liver/spleen CT were observed before and 3 months after treatment.Results After treatment for 3 months,the TG,ALT,liver CT and liver / spleen CT of the metformin group and the saxagliptin group were significantly higher than those before treatment(P<0.05).There was no significant difference in the TG,ALT and liver CT values between the two groups(P> 0.05).Conclusion In the state of diabetes mellitus complicate with nonalcoholic fatty liver,saxagliptin has a certain effect on relieving fatty liver.
10.Survey on cognitive attitude and participation willingness of public hospitals social evaluation based on stakeholders theory
Meng ZHANG ; Yu QIAN ; Xiaohe WANG ; Chengjian CAO ; Yijun LIN ; Kechun WANG ; Xianhong HUANG
Chinese Journal of Hospital Administration 2016;32(10):748-751
Objective To survey the cognitive attitude and participation intention for stakeholders of public hospitals,in order to provide basis for public hospitals social evaluation.Methods 621 stakeholders of public hospitals were subject to the questionnaire survey.Results 76.7%(475/619) stakeholders held it as necessary to independently launch the public hospitals social evaluation,and held that the evaluation subjects selection should be professional(83.8%),independent(67.7%),authoritative (55.6%),and proactive(46.1%).The survey also recommended that social evaluation of public hospitals should have such indexes as government investment (80.2%),social supervision (76.0%),and information disclosure system(7 1.1%).The overall willingness rate of stakeholders to participate in the public hospital social evaluation was 7 1.6%.Conclusions Development of the social evaluation index system of public hospitals and diversified evaluation subj ects are key to developing the theory and practice system of public hospitals social evaluation.
